https://www.richmond.gov.uk/news/news_october_2024/hammersmith_bridge_temporary_closures
So effectively the next SIX Friday evening to Saturday evening!
To keep everyone safe while the bridge is lifted, it will be temporarily closed to pedestrians and cyclists from 8pm for 24 hours on the following six dates:
From Friday 25 October 9pm to Saturday 26 October 9pm From Friday 1 November 9pm to Saturday 2 November 9pm From Friday 8 November 9pm to Saturday 9 November 9pm From Friday 15 November 9pm to Saturday 16 November 9pm From Friday 22 November 9pm to Saturday 23 November 9pm From Friday 29 November 9pm to Saturday 30 November 9pm -
